15 Lesson Learned in 2016

January 6, 2016 By Elizabeth@ Pine Cones and Acorns 8 Comments

Good morning! How are you? And your weekend? Did you recuperate from the New Year’s, Eve celebrations, or put your Christmas things away and organize yourself for the first week of 2016?

I did none of the above, I guess that will be my project for this week. I spent the last five days traveling to visit family in the freezing Midwest. Now that I am home I can reflect on the life lessons I learned in 2015 and get myself ready to tackle 2016, even if I am a few days late. 

1. Getting what you want is not always what you need. 

2. Time heals everything, a broken bone, a broken heart, and a broken spirit. 

3. Know that no matter how smart you are, or how much you love someone, you cannot change them, their minds, or their actions. 

4. Friends and family are the most important things in your life, they will be with you through thick and thin, the good times and the bad, when you are at your worst and at your best and every time in between. 

5. Life is short, it can be over in the blink of an eye, so live it, see it, enjoy it. 

6. Never, ever stop learning something new. 

7. Stop clinging to the past, it is dragging you down. 

8. There is no one that loves you like you should love yourself. Find the key to your own happiness. 

9. Own your faith. 

10. Know that the best is yet to come.

11. Celebrate everyday. 

12. Sometimes it is OK to throw in the towel.

13. Forgiveness is for you. Forgive so that you can move on and live life.

14. Time is precious, don’t waste it. Make every minute matter. 

15. Be grateful. 

Did you learn any lessons this past year? Do you have any wisdom to share for the new year? I personally love to read and hear people’s life lessons and stories, so if you would like to share we would love to hear it.
